I Don’t Mean to Insult You, But You Look Like Bobcat Goldthwait
E1408984
UNEXPLORED
"I Don’t Mean to Insult You, But You Look Like Bobcat Goldthwait" is a stand-up comedy bit by David Cross from his album "Shut Up, You Fucking Baby!" that showcases his acerbic, observational humor and pop-culture riffing.
